Francis Bacon Quotes
Showing: 61 - 70 Francis Bacon Quotes of 148
If there be fuel prepared, it is hard to tell whence the spark shall come that shall set it on fire.
Princes are like heavenly bodies, which cause good or evil times, and which have much veneration, but no rest.
To spend too much time in studies is sloth; to use them too much for ornament is affectation; to make judgment wholly by their rules is the humor of a scholar.
Little do men perceive what solitude is, and how far it extendeth. For a crowd is not company, and faces are but a gallery of pictures, and talk but a tinkling cymbal, where there is no love.
Those that want friends to open themselves unto are cannibals of their own hearts.
Believe not much them that seem to despise riches, for they despise them that despair of them.
To speak agreeably to him with whom we deal is more than to speak in good words or in good order.
There is no secrecy comparable to celerity.
Nothing doth more hurt in a state than that cunning men pass for wise.
There be many wise men that have secret hearts and transparent countenances.
